Output 8c161f581a4a3b32fcd289b0ef656da84858a7d09b4daba5c5cf1744cb5d6c74:0

value
207026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3baeda3c29ef4d45ea4e79e6c26f3c283189f10e OP_EQUAL
address
378bFpopuHHFoQJ6Rctfd2rc4rVXnqFvsS
transaction
8c161f581a4a3b32fcd289b0ef656da84858a7d09b4daba5c5cf1744cb5d6c74
spent
true